WebMar 7, 2024 · Cholelithiasis is the medical term for gallstones, which are hard deposits of cholesterol or bilirubin that develop in the gallbladder. Gallstones form when the bile in the gallbladder contains too much cholesterol or bilirubin. People with cholelithiasis may experience pain in the upper right quadrant of the abdomen, nausea, sweating, or jaundice. Gallstones are hardened deposits of digestive fluid that can form in your gallbladder. Your gallbladder is a small, pear-shaped organ on the right side of your abdomen, just beneath your liver.
